From d7d59a39ffefa2367a4859fdae711f1f75dfaf38 Mon Sep 17 00:00:00 2001 From: fruitea Date: Wed, 15 Jan 2025 18:35:03 -0800 Subject: [PATCH] chore: minor --- .github/runs-on.yml | 10 +--------- .github/workflows/clang-format-check.yml | 2 +- .github/workflows/gpu-ci.yml | 5 +---- .github/workflows/per-lib-check.yml | 2 +- .github/workflows/shell-check.yml | 2 +- 5 files changed, 5 insertions(+), 16 deletions(-) diff --git a/.github/runs-on.yml b/.github/runs-on.yml index 2a92ffc376..679b88c2fc 100644 --- a/.github/runs-on.yml +++ b/.github/runs-on.yml @@ -4,16 +4,8 @@ images: arch: "x64" owner: "898082745236" # AWS name: "Deep Learning Base OSS Nvidia Driver GPU AMI (Ubuntu 22.04)*" - ubuntu-22: - platform: "linux" - arch: "x64" - owner: "099720109477" # Official Ubuntu owner - name: "ubuntu/images/hvm-ssd/ubuntu-jammy-22.04-amd64-server-*" # Official Ubuntu image runners: gpu-nvidia: family: ["g4dn.xlarge"] - image: dlami-x64 - gpu-nvidia-lightweight: - family: ["g4dn.xlarge"] - image: ubuntu-22 + image: dlami-x64 \ No newline at end of file diff --git a/.github/workflows/clang-format-check.yml b/.github/workflows/clang-format-check.yml index 0e835c8359..672644388c 100644 --- a/.github/workflows/clang-format-check.yml +++ b/.github/workflows/clang-format-check.yml @@ -1,5 +1,5 @@ name: clang-format Check -on: [pull_request, workflow_dispatch] +on: [push, pull_request, workflow_dispatch] jobs: formatting-check: name: Formatting Check diff --git a/.github/workflows/gpu-ci.yml b/.github/workflows/gpu-ci.yml index 339a639c4c..96ac3aa582 100644 --- a/.github/workflows/gpu-ci.yml +++ b/.github/workflows/gpu-ci.yml @@ -58,7 +58,4 @@ jobs: run: cd build/normal && make -j8 kernels-tests - name: run tests - # run: cd build/normal && ctest --progress --output-on-failure -L "^(kernels-tests)$" - run: | - nvidia-smi - cd build/normal && nixGL -- lib/kernels/test/kernels-tests \ No newline at end of file + run: cd build/normal && ctest --progress --output-on-failure -L "^(kernels-tests)$" diff --git a/.github/workflows/per-lib-check.yml b/.github/workflows/per-lib-check.yml index 0cfd19c5f3..bdfdd8deb6 100644 --- a/.github/workflows/per-lib-check.yml +++ b/.github/workflows/per-lib-check.yml @@ -1,5 +1,5 @@ name: "per-lib-checks" -on: [pull_request, workflow_dispatch] +on: [push, pull_request, workflow_dispatch] concurrency: group: build-${{ github.head_ref || github.run_id }} cancel-in-progress: true diff --git a/.github/workflows/shell-check.yml b/.github/workflows/shell-check.yml index 5c43ece7ad..a825d63d9c 100644 --- a/.github/workflows/shell-check.yml +++ b/.github/workflows/shell-check.yml @@ -1,5 +1,5 @@ name: Shell Check -on: [pull_request, workflow_dispatch] +on: [push, pull_request, workflow_dispatch] jobs: shellcheck: name: Shellcheck